2. FOUNDING OF ROME
1 According to legend,
Rome was founded in
753 by the brothers
Romulus and Remus.
They were raised by a
she-wolf. After building
the city Remus was
killed by his brother.
Thus, Romulus became
the first king of Rome
3. THE ROMAN SENATE
2 SPQR stands for
"Senātus Populusque
Rōmānus" and means
"The senate and the
people of Rome."

5. ITALY CONQUEST
4 Rome obtained
supremacy in Italy after
the defeat of King
Pyrrhus of Epirus in the
battle of Beneventum
(275 BC). After the
capitulation of
Taranto(272 BC), in
Italy, there is no longer
any power able to
oppose the roman
expansionism
6. ALLIA DEFEAT
5 The Romans were
defeated by the Gauls
in the year 390 during
the Battle of the Allia.
After the battle the
Gauls sack the city.
7. LAST WESTERN ROMAN EMPEROR
6 The last emperor of
the Western Roman
Empire, Romulus
Augustus, was deposed
in 476 by Odoacer,
leader of the Heruli tribe
8. BIRTH OF THE ROMAN REPUBLIC
7 The Roman Republic
was proclaimed in the
year 509 when the last
king of Rome was
deposed after the
rebellion led by Lucius
Junius Brutus
10. THE SABINE WOMEN KIDNAP
9 Because there were
apparently few women
in early Rome, Romulus
(c. 771-717 B.C.)
kidnapped neighboring
Sabine women.
11. THE RULE OF SULLA
10 Sulla took control of
the roman world in the
year 82 BC after he
defeated the popular
forces in the battle of
Colline Gate. 50,000
Romans lost their lives
in this battle
